Key Terms

Chemical Symbol
A one or two-letter notation representing an element.

Example: H for Hydrogen, O for Oxygen.

Molecular Formula
A formula that shows the number and type of atoms in a molecule.

Example: H₂O for water.

IUPAC
International Union of Pure and Applied Chemistry, responsible for naming chemical compounds.

Example: IUPAC names like sodium chloride for NaCl.

Compound
A substance formed when two or more elements chemically bond.

Example: NaCl is a compound made of sodium and chlorine.

Element
A pure substance that cannot be broken down into simpler substances.

Example: Gold (Au) is an element.

Organic Compound
Compounds primarily made of carbon and hydrogen.

Example: C₆H₁₂O₆ is glucose, an organic compound.
